Candle and Ritual Traditions for Beginners

Candles have played a role in cultural, spiritual and contemplative traditions across many places and time periods. Their light can symbolise qualities such as hope, clarity, gratitude, remembrance or renewal. In modern personal practice, lighting a candle may be a simple way to pause, focus on a positive intention or create a defined space for meditation.

A ritual does not need to be elaborate. For a beginner, it might involve choosing a quiet moment, lighting a candle safely, taking several calm breaths and reflecting on a benevolent intention. Some people use this time to express gratitude, consider a personal goal or acknowledge a meaningful transition. The emphasis can remain cooperative and respectful, without making supernatural guarantees or replacing medical, legal or other professional guidance.

Anyone using candles should follow ordinary fire-safety precautions, including keeping a flame away from flammable materials and never leaving it unattended.
